What the interview process might look like

While the exact steps vary by role, many candidates experience a process similar to the following:

  • Application and recruiter screen: A resume review and a conversation to gauge fit, motivations, and basic qualifications.
  • Hiring manager interview: Deeper dive into your background, how you approach problems, and potential impact in the role.
  • Technical or case assessment: For engineering and product roles, a practical task or live problem-solving session demonstrates your approach and reasoning.
  • Team interview: A series of discussions with peers and leaders to evaluate collaboration style and cultural fit.
  • Final alignment: A wrap-up with HR or leadership to discuss role specifics, expectations, and next steps.

Preparation is about clarity: know your past projects, be ready to discuss trade-offs, and articulate how you would approach typical challenges at Fizz app careers.

Tips for applicants aiming at Fizz app careers

  • Tell a story with impact: In your resume and interviews, describe the problems you solved, your approach, and measurable outcomes.
  • Show product mindset: Be prepared to discuss user pain points, proposed solutions, and how you validate ideas before committing resources.
  • Demonstrate collaboration: Provide examples of cross-functional work, how you handle disagreements, and how you influence without authority.
  • Highlight ownership: Talk about projects where you took ownership, learned from failures, and iterated quickly.
  • Prepare for practical tests: Practice coding challenges, product design critiques, or data problem-solving as relevant to the role.
